Wood Windows Installation in Kenosha, WI
Wood window installation services involve replacing or installing new wooden frames and sashes to enhance the app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ency of a property’s windows. These projects typically include upgrading existing windows, replacing old or damaged frames, or installing entirely new wood windows in both residential and commercial properties. Homeowners often seek this service to improve curb appeal, increase insulation, or restore the character of historic buildings, making it important to understand the different styles, such as double-hung, casement, or picture windows, and how they fit with the property's architecture.
Property owners considering wood window installation usually want to know about the durability and maintenance involved, as well as the options for customizing the finish and hardware. They may also inquire about the compatibility with existing window openings, the impact on energy efficiency, and any necessary preparations before installation. Clarifying these details helps ensure the project aligns with the property's needs and aesthetic preferences, resulting in a successful upgrade that enhances both the look and functionality of the space.

Wood Windows Installation Questions
What types of wood windows are available for installation? Common options include double-hung, casement, and picture windows, each suited to different aesthetic and functional needs.
Is wood window installation suitable for historic homes? Yes, wood windows can preserve the traditional look and charm of historic properties while offering modern performance.
What should property owners consider before installing wood windows? Factors include the window style, energy efficiency, and the compatibility with existing architecture.
Can wood windows be customized to match existing home features? Yes, they can be customized in size, finish, and detailing to complement the property's design.
